Weiss, Wasle upbeat as XTERRA Danao unwraps

-

DANAO, Cebu – Bradley Weiss and Carina Wasle insist they’re ready and raring for a repeat, so do the rest of the elite pro field, guaranteei­ng a fierce showdown from the swim-to-mountain bike-to-trail run events of XTERRA Danao Asia-Pacific Championsh­ip firing off today here.

“After winning this amazing race last year, it set me up so well for the rest of the season, ultimately winning the XTERRA World Championsh­ips,” said Weiss, referring to his first world crown in Kapalua, Maui late last year.

“I hope to have similar fortunes this year and cannot wait to be back out on the XTERRA Danao trails,” added Weiss, 29.

The South African ace and Wasle actually started the season in big fashion, ruling the Fedhealth XTERRA South African Championsh­ip, considered as the world’s biggest, in Elgin-Grabouw last February, making them the athletes to beat in the grueling 1.5K swim, 28K bike on fire roads and rocky terrain and 8k trail run event presented by the City of Danao for the second straight year and produced and organized by Sunrise Events, Inc.

The host city, spearheade­d by Rep. Ramon Durano IV, has set up another challengin­g course from the Coco Palm Beach Resort (swim) to the punishing mountain bike leg to the closing run at the Cebu Technologi­cal University.

“It’s a super hard course but I love it, specially the run part. I can’t wait to be again part of this great event and soak up the atmosphere when running through the finish,” said Wasle, who snapped a pair of disappoint­ing finishes in XTERRA Phl by dominating the women’s side by almost 30 minutes. last year.
